Стратегия режима обслуживания с учетом SEO - PullRequest
3 голосов
/ 04 марта 2011

Что считается наилучшей практикой при переводе вашего сайта в режим обслуживания во время обновления? Я спрашиваю, потому что я не очень люблю иметь сайт с более чем 60 000 проиндексированных страниц в Google, добавив 404 заголовка, фактически сообщая Google, что сайты исчезли. Я бы лучше сказал Google, что сайт пропал на несколько часов, поэтому робот Google должен вернуться через несколько часов и ничего не делать.

Только что нашел этот пост в официальном блоге Google для веб-мастеров: http://googlewebmastercentral.blogspot.com/2011/01/how-to-deal-with-planned-site-downtime.html, прямо из источника!

Ответы [ 3 ]

4 голосов
/ 04 марта 2011

Переадресация 307 (или отправка их обратно на страницу обслуживания с кодом 503) на страницу вниз сайта приведет к тому, что googlebot вернется позже:

http://www.ivankristianto.com/web-development/programming/enable-maintenance-mode-with-htaccess/1619/

3 голосов
/ 04 марта 2011

Должно быть приемлемым использование перезаписи или другого перенаправления для перенаправления всего трафика на страницу обслуживания, которая возвращает статус 503 - Сервис недоступен.Начиная с W3, 503 следует использовать, когда:

Сервер в настоящее время не может обработать запрос из-за временной перегрузки или обслуживания сервера.

См.http://www.w3.org/Protocols/rfc2616/rfc2616-sec10.html#sec10.5.4 для получения дополнительной информации о коде состояния 503.

0 голосов
/ 04 марта 2011

Вы можете выполнить одно из следующих действий:

Добавить

Запретить: /

в файле robots.txt во время обновления.Это говорит боту, что сейчас ничего не нужно индексироватьТем не менее, остерегайтесь риска, что он начнет отбрасывать страницы в индексе.Я, однако, не думаю, что это сработает, но я не уверен.

Используйте rewriterule, который перехватывает все запросы и выполняет 302 Временное перемещение на страницу обслуживания.Это, пожалуй, самая безопасная ставка.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...